Overview

Windows 10 LTSC, or Long-Term Servicing Channel, represents a distinct branch of the Windows operating system designed for a specific niche: devices that require exceptional stability and predictability. Unlike the consumer-focused Windows 10 Home and Pro editions, which receive regular feature updates and a constant influx of new functionalities, LTSC versions are characterized by their deliberate omission of many modern Windows features. This deliberate choice is what underpins its reputation for safety and reliability in certain scenarios.

The core principle behind LTSC's safety is its commitment to long-term support and minimal change. Microsoft provides security updates and critical bug fixes for an extended period, typically ten years from release, without introducing new features or making significant modifications to the core operating system. This predictability is crucial for industries where system downtime or unexpected behavior can have severe consequences, ranging from financial loss to risks to human safety.

Key Comparisons

FeatureWindows 10 LTSCWindows 10 (Semi-Annual Channel)
Feature UpdatesNo (only security/servicing)Yes (typically twice a year)
Microsoft Store AccessNoYes
Cortana IntegrationNoYes
Pre-installed UWP AppsMinimalExtensive
Support Lifecycle10 years18 months (for most editions)
Intended UseSpecialized devices, embedded systemsGeneral consumers and businesses

Why It Matters

In conclusion, the safety of Windows 10 LTSC is not absolute but rather context-dependent. For its intended purpose in controlled, specialized environments, it offers a secure and stable platform. However, for typical consumer or business desktops where access to the latest features, applications, and integrated services is desired, LTSC would be a poor choice, lacking essential components for everyday productivity and convenience.
